自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(12)
  • 收藏
  • 关注

原创 java.sql.SQLSyntaxErrorException: Unknown column ‘is_deleted‘ in ‘field list‘

java.sql.SQLSyntaxErrorException: Unknown column 'is_deleted' in 'field list'

2023-02-20 16:07:39 1368 1

原创 mybatis报错:Could not create connection to database server.解决方法

在学习mybatis时,遇到了一个异常:Could not create connection to database server

2022-06-15 22:56:00 946

原创 Java笔记(10)

类加载器、反射和模块化一.类加载器1. 类加载当程序要使用某个类时,如果该类还未被加载到内存中,则系统会通过类的加载,类的连接,类的初始化这三个步骤来对类进行初始化。如果不出现意外情况, JVM将会连续完成这三个步骤,所以有时也把这三个步骤统称为类加载或者类初始化类的加载:●就是指将class文件读入内存, 并为之创建一个java.lang.Class对象●任何类被使用时,系统都会为之建立一个java.lang.Class 对象类的连接:●验证阶段: 用于检验被加载的类是否有正确的内部

2021-08-16 16:35:05 81

原创 Java笔记(9)

JDK新特性一.Lambda表达式1.体验Lambda表达式需求:启动一个线程,在控制台输出一句话:多线程程序启动了方式1:●定义一个类MyRunnable实现Runnable接口, 写run()方法●创建MyRunnable类的对象●创建Thread类的对象,把MyRunnable的对象作为构造参数传递●启动线程方式2:●匿名内部类的方式改进new Thread(new Runnable() {@Overridepublic void run() {System.out.

2021-08-12 16:35:12 79

原创 Java笔记(8)

多线程和网络编程一.多线程1.进程和线程进程:是正在运行的程序是系统进行资源分配和调用的独立单位每一个进程都有它自己的内存空间和系统资源线程:是进程中的单个顺序控制流,是一条执行路径。单线程:一个进程如果只有一条执行路径,则称为单线程程序。多线程:一个进程如果有多条执行路径,则称为多线程程序。2.多线程的实现方式方式1:继承Thread类:定义一个类MyThread继承Thread类在MyThread类中重写run()方法创建MyThread类的对象启动线程两个小问题

2021-08-09 17:16:00 78

原创 Java笔记(7)

File类和IO流一.File类1.File类概述和构造方法File:它是文件和目录路径名的抽象表示●文件和目录可以通过File封装成对象的●对于File而言,其封裝的并不是一个真正存在的文件,仅仅是一个路径名而已。它可以是存在的,可以是不存在的。将来是要通过具体的操作把这个路径的内容转换为具体存在的。方法名 说明 File(String pathname) 通过将给定的路径名字符串转换为抽象路径名来创建新的File实例 File(String parent, Str

2021-08-04 17:32:11 76

原创 Java笔记(6)

异常和集合一.异常1.异常概述异常:就是程序出现了不正常的情况异常体系:Throwable分为Error和ExceptionException分为RuntimeException和非RuntimeExceptionError:严重问题,需要处理Exception:称为异常类,它表示程序本身可以处理的问题●RuntimeException: 在编译期是不检查的,出现问题后,需要我们回来修改代码●非RuntimeException:编译期就必须处理的,否则程序不能通过编译,就更不能正常

2021-07-30 16:26:42 129 1

原创 Java笔记(5)

API第二部分一.Math&System&Object类1.Math类Math包含执行基本数字运算的方法没有构造方法,如何使用类中的成员呢?看类的成员是否都是静态的,如果是,通过类名就可以直接调用。Math类的常用方法:方法名 说明 public static int abs(int a) 返回参数的绝对值 public static double ceil(double a) 返回大于或等于参数的最小double值,等于一个整数 publ

2021-07-28 17:07:26 87

原创 Java笔记(4)

继承与多态一.继承1.继承概述继承是面向对象三大特征之一。可以使得子类具有父类的属性和方法,还可以在子类中重新定义,追加属性和方法。继承的格式:public class 子类名 extends 父类名{ }范例:public class Zi extends Fu { }Fu:是父类,也称为基类、超类。Zi:是子类,也称为派生类。继承中子类的特点:子类可以有父类的内容,子类还可以有自己特有的内容。继承的好处:提高了代码的复用性(多个类相同的的成员可以放到同一个类中)提高了代码的

2021-07-23 16:58:42 666

原创 Java笔记(3)

API第一部分一.API的使用API(Application Programming Interface):应用程序编程接口。Java API:指的是JDK中提供的各种功能的Java类,这些类将底层的实现封装了起来。调用方法时,如果方法有明确的返回值,我们用变量接收,可以手动完成,也可以用快捷键(Ctrl+Alt+V)的方式完成。二.String类1.String概述:String类在java.lang包下,所以使用的时候不用导包。String类代表字符串,Java程序中的所

2021-07-22 17:41:24 116 1

原创 Java笔记(2)

类和封装一.描述类的介绍和使用1.类和对象的关系类是对现实生活中一类具有共同属性和行为的事物的抽象。对象是能够看得到摸的着的真实存在的实体。2.类的定义类是Java程序的基本组成单位。类的组成:属性:在类中通过成员变量来体现(类中方法外的变量)。行为:在类中通过成员方法来体现(和前面方法相比去掉static关键字即可)。类的定义步骤:定义类;编写类的成员变量;编写类的成员方法。public class 类名{//成员变量 //成员方法….}3.对象的使用创建对象。

2021-07-21 21:37:58 39

原创 java笔记(1)

基础语法1.数据类型数据类型分为基本数据类型和引用数据类型。其中基本数据类型有数值型:整数(byte,short,int,long),浮点数(float,double),字符(char)。非数值型:布尔(boolean)。引用数据类型有:类(class),接口(interface),数组([])。关键字 内存占用 取值范围 byte 1字节 -128~127 short 4 -32768~32767 int 4 -2^31~2..

2021-07-21 21:35:22 73

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除